The parameters for swimming pool water quality include proper levels of chlorine, pH balance, and turbidity. Keeping water clean and safe is essential for user comfort and health. Adhering to standards like those found in HB 241-2002 Water Management For Public Swimming Pools And Spas can guide you in maintaining optimal water quality. Regular testing and treatment are vital practices for any pool owner.
